Unionists demand policing chief's resignation

A Northern Ireland policing chief provoked uproar today after warning that hard-won Catholic support for the force may end unless the political deadlock is broken.

Unionists demanded Denis Bradley’s resignation for claiming painstaking reforms to the service were in peril because a new peace deal had yet to be struck.
